Kings Island

Kings Island is a huge theme park in Mason, Ohio, just north of Cincinnati. It's one of the Cedar Fair (now Six Flags) parks and runs a strong coaster line-up: The Beast (the world's longest wooden coaster, opened 1979), Diamondback, Mystic Timbers, Orion (a giga coaster), Banshee (the world's longest inverted coaster), and Racer. A full water park operates on the same site during summer.

The Ohio summer school break and Halloween Haunt event drive Kings Island's busiest periods, with weekend queue times on Orion and The Beast often exceeding 90 minutes. Weekdays in May, September and October are dramatically quieter. Check live wait times on arrival, and use our crowd calendar to pick a midweek visit if you want to ride everything in a day.

Universal Epic Universe

Universal Epic Universe opened in May 2025 as the third major park at Universal Orlando - the first large US theme park opening in decades. It's split into five worlds: Celestial Park (the central hub), Super Nintendo World, The Wizarding World of Harry Potter – Ministry of Magic, Dark Universe, and How to Train Your Dragon – Isle of Berk. Major rides include Stardust Racers, Mine-Cart Madness, and Harry Potter and the Battle at the Ministry.

As a brand-new park, Epic Universe has been drawing heavy crowds since opening, with queue times on Stardust Racers and Mario Kart-style attractions often topping two hours on weekends. Check live wait times the moment you enter, and use our crowd calendar to pick a midweek, off-peak date - the crowds settle noticeably on Tuesdays and Wednesdays outside US school holidays.
